The word "eo" is a Chinese character used to mean fish, and the word "chi" is a character that means fish in the old Korean language. In other words, in Korean, even fish that end with cheese are mostly fish in Chinese characters. A good example is to write hairtail and anchovies in Chinese characters, door and abbreviation, respectively.
